The Battery

East Bay Street looking South from Water Street

"The Battery is a landmark defensive seawall and promenade in Charleston, South Carolina. Named for a pre-Civil War coastal defense artillery battery originally built by the British at the site, it stretches along the lower shores of the Charleston peninsula, bordered by the Ashley and Cooper Rivers, which meet here to form Charleston Harbor.

LOCATION
Historically, it has been understood to extend from the beginning of the seawall at the site of the former Omar Shrine Temple (40-44 East Bay Street) to the intersection of what is now Murray Boulevard and King Street. The higher part of the promenade, paralleling East Battery, as the street is known south of Water Street, to the intersection of Murray Boulevard, is known as High Battery. Fort Sumter is visible from the Cooper River side (High Battery) and from the point, as are Castle Pinckney, the World War II aircraft carrier USS Yorktown (CV-10), Fort Moultrie, and Sullivan's Island.

In popular speech and in a number of unofficial guidebooks and Web sites, The Battery and White Point Garden are sometimes referred to as "Battery Park," but the park and seawall promenade are not regarded by the City of Charleston as a single entity, and the term "Battery Park" is not an official designation." Paris France  ~ Le Passage des Princes ~ Former Arcade

Despite the transformations of Paris operated by Baron Haussmann, which caused many passages to disappear, a decree of 3 September 1860 authorized the opening of this passage. It was the last covered passage built in Paris at the time of Haussmann.

The banker Jules Mirès bought the "Grand Hotel of the Princes and of Europe", a palace located 97 rue de Richelieu, as well as a plot for the construction of a passage constituting a shortcut for pedestrians. It was a gallery with a rather simple decoration surmounted by a double-sloped canopy with rhythm on each span by double metal arches forming arabesques. The passage was inaugurated in 1860, under the name of passage Mirès, and was appreciated at the time for its appearance of good taste and its spacious character. Shortly after the opening of the passage, the company Jules Mirès went bankrupt, and by 1866 the passage became the property of the life insurance company, which had since become the AGF.
